diff --git a/TextureLoader/src/PNGCodec.c b/TextureLoader/src/PNGCodec.c new file mode 100644 index 0000000..96a3046 --- /dev/null +++ b/TextureLoader/src/PNGCodec.c @@ -0,0 +1,244 @@ +/* + * Copyright 2019-2020 Diligent Graphics LLC + * Copyright 2015-2019 Egor Yusov + * + * Licensed under the Apache License, Version 2.0 (the "License"); + * you may not use this file except in compliance with the License. + * You may obtain a copy of the License at + * + * http://www.apache.org/licenses/LICENSE-2.0 + * + * Unless required by applicable law or agreed to in writing, software + * distributed under the License is distributed on an "AS IS" BASIS, + * WITHOUT WARRANTIES OR CONDITIONS OF ANY KIND, either express or implied. + * See the License for the specific language governing permissions and + * limitations under the License. + * + * In no event and under no legal theory, whether in tort (including negligence), + * contract, or otherwise, unless required by applicable law (such as deliberate + * and grossly negligent acts) or agreed to in writing, shall any Contributor be + * liable for any damages, including any direct, indirect, special, incidental, + * or consequential damages of any character arising as a result of this License or + * out of the use or inability to use the software (including but not limited to damages + * for loss of goodwill, work stoppage, computer failure or malfunction, or any and + * all other commercial damages or losses), even if such Contributor has been advised + * of the possibility of such damages. + */ + +#include <stdlib.h> +#include <string.h> + +#include "png.h" +#include "GraphicsTypes.h" + +#include "PNGCodec.h" + +struct PNGReadFnState +{ + IDataBlob* pPngBits; + size_t Offset; +}; +typedef struct PNGReadFnState PNGReadFnState; + +static void PngReadCallback(png_structp pngPtr, png_bytep data, png_size_t length) +{ + PNGReadFnState* pState = (PNGReadFnState*)(png_get_io_ptr(pngPtr)); + Uint8* pDstPtr = (Uint8*)IDataBlob_GetDataPtr(pState->pPngBits) + pState->Offset; + memcpy(data, pDstPtr, length); + pState->Offset += length; +} + +DECODE_PNG_RESULT Diligent_DecodePng(IDataBlob* pSrcPngBits, + IDataBlob* pDstPixels, + ImageDesc* pDstImgDesc) +{ + if (!pSrcPngBits || !pDstPixels || !pDstImgDesc) + return DECODE_PNG_RESULT_INVALID_ARGUMENTS; + + // http://www.piko3d.net/tutorials/libpng-tutorial-loading-png-files-from-streams/ + // http://www.libpng.org/pub/png/book/chapter13.html#png.ch13.div.10 + // https://gist.github.com/niw/5963798 + + const size_t PngSigSize = 8; + png_const_bytep pngsig = (png_const_bytep)IDataBlob_GetDataPtr(pSrcPngBits); + //Let LibPNG check the signature. If this function returns 0, everything is OK. + if (png_sig_cmp(pngsig, 0, PngSigSize) != 0) + { + return DECODE_PNG_RESULT_INVALID_SIGNATURE; + } + + png_structp png = png_create_read_struct(PNG_LIBPNG_VER_STRING, NULL, NULL, NULL); + if (!png) + { + return DECODE_PNG_RESULT_INITIALIZATION_FAILED; + } + + png_infop info = png_create_info_struct(png); + if (!info) + { + png_destroy_read_struct(&png, &info, (png_infopp)0); + return DECODE_PNG_RESULT_INITIALIZATION_FAILED; + } + + png_bytep* rowPtrs = NULL; + if (setjmp(png_jmpbuf(png))) + { + if (rowPtrs) + free(rowPtrs); + // When an error occurs during parsing, libPNG will jump to here + png_destroy_read_struct(&png, &info, (png_infopp)0); + return DECODE_PNG_RESULT_DECODING_ERROR; + } + + PNGReadFnState ReadState; + ReadState.pPngBits = pSrcPngBits; + ReadState.Offset = 0; + + png_set_read_fn(png, (png_voidp)&ReadState, PngReadCallback); + + png_read_info(png, info); + + png_byte bit_depth = png_get_bit_depth(png, info); + + // PNG files store 16-bit pixels in network byte order (big-endian, ie + // most significant bytes first). png_set_swap() shall switch the byte-order + // to little-endian (ie, least significant bits first). + if (bit_depth == 16) + png_set_swap(png); + + png_byte color_type = png_get_color_type(png, info); + + // See http://www.libpng.org/pub/png/libpng-manual.txt + if (color_type == PNG_COLOR_TYPE_PALETTE) + { + // Transform paletted images into 8-bit rgba + png_set_palette_to_rgb(png); + png_set_filler(png, 0xFF, PNG_FILLER_AFTER); + } + + // PNG_COLOR_TYPE_GRAY_ALPHA is always 8 or 16bit depth. + if (color_type == PNG_COLOR_TYPE_GRAY && bit_depth < 8) + { + // Expand 1, 2, or 4-bit images to 8-bit + png_set_expand_gray_1_2_4_to_8(png); + } + + if (png_get_valid(png, info, PNG_INFO_tRNS)) + png_set_tRNS_to_alpha(png); + +#if 0 + // These color_type don't have an alpha channel then fill it with 0xff. + if( color_type == PNG_COLOR_TYPE_RGB || + color_type == PNG_COLOR_TYPE_GRAY || + color_type == PNG_COLOR_TYPE_PALETTE ) + png_set_filler( png, 0xFF, PNG_FILLER_AFTER ); + + if( color_type == PNG_COLOR_TYPE_GRAY || + color_type == PNG_COLOR_TYPE_GRAY_ALPHA ) + png_set_gray_to_rgb( png ); +#endif + + png_read_update_info(png, info); + + bit_depth = png_get_bit_depth(png, info); + pDstImgDesc->Width = png_get_image_width(png, info); + pDstImgDesc->Height = png_get_image_height(png, info); + pDstImgDesc->NumComponents = png_get_channels(png, info); + switch (bit_depth) + { + case 8: pDstImgDesc->ComponentType = VT_UINT8; break; + case 16: pDstImgDesc->ComponentType = VT_UINT16; break; + case 32: pDstImgDesc->ComponentType = VT_UINT32; break; + default: + { + png_destroy_read_struct(&png, &info, (png_infopp)0); + return DECODE_PNG_RESULT_INVALID_BIT_DEPTH; + } + } + + //Array of row pointers. One for every row. + rowPtrs = malloc(sizeof(png_bytep) * pDstImgDesc->Height); + + //Alocate a buffer with enough space. + pDstImgDesc->RowStride = pDstImgDesc->Width * (Uint32)bit_depth * pDstImgDesc->NumComponents / 8u; + // Align stride to 4 bytes + pDstImgDesc->RowStride = (pDstImgDesc->RowStride + 3u) & ~3u; + + IDataBlob_Resize(pDstPixels, pDstImgDesc->Height * pDstImgDesc->RowStride); + png_bytep pRow0 = IDataBlob_GetDataPtr(pDstPixels); + for (size_t i = 0; i < pDstImgDesc->Height; i++) + rowPtrs[i] = pRow0 + i * pDstImgDesc->RowStride; + + //Read the imagedata and write it to the adresses pointed to + //by rowptrs (in other words: our image databuffer) + png_read_image(png, rowPtrs); + + free(rowPtrs); + png_destroy_read_struct(&png, &info, (png_infopp)0); + + return DECODE_PNG_RESULT_OK; +} + +static void PngWriteCallback(png_structp png_ptr, png_bytep data, png_size_t length) +{ + IDataBlob* pEncodedData = (IDataBlob*)png_get_io_ptr(png_ptr); + size_t PrevSize = IDataBlob_GetSize(pEncodedData); + IDataBlob_Resize(pEncodedData, PrevSize + length); + Uint8* pBytes = (Uint8*)IDataBlob_GetDataPtr(pEncodedData); + memcpy(pBytes + PrevSize, data, length); +} + +ENCODE_PNG_RESULT Diligent_EncodePng(const Uint8* pSrcPixels, + Uint32 Width, + Uint32 Height, + Uint32 StrideInBytes, + int PngColorType, + IDataBlob* pDstPngBits) +{ + if (!pSrcPixels || !pDstPngBits || Width == 0 || Height == 0 || StrideInBytes == 0) + return ENCODE_PNG_RESULT_INVALID_ARGUMENTS; + + png_struct* strct = png_create_write_struct(PNG_LIBPNG_VER_STRING, NULL, NULL, NULL); + if (!strct) + { + return ENCODE_PNG_RESULT_INITIALIZATION_FAILED; + } + + png_info* info = png_create_info_struct(strct); + if (!info) + { + png_destroy_write_struct(&strct, &info); + return ENCODE_PNG_RESULT_INITIALIZATION_FAILED; + } + + png_bytep* rowPtrs = NULL; + if (setjmp(png_jmpbuf(strct)) != 0) + { + if (rowPtrs) + free(rowPtrs); + png_destroy_write_struct(&strct, &info); + return ENCODE_PNG_RESULT_INITIALIZATION_FAILED; + } + + png_set_IHDR(strct, info, Width, Height, 8, + PngColorType, + PNG_INTERLACE_NONE, + PNG_COMPRESSION_TYPE_DEFAULT, + PNG_FILTER_TYPE_DEFAULT); + + //png_set_compression_level(p, 1); + rowPtrs = malloc(sizeof(png_bytep) * Height); + for (size_t y = 0; y < Height; ++y) + rowPtrs[y] = (Uint8*)pSrcPixels + y * StrideInBytes; + + png_set_rows(strct, info, rowPtrs); + + png_set_write_fn(strct, pDstPngBits, PngWriteCallback, NULL); + png_write_png(strct, info, PNG_TRANSFORM_IDENTITY, NULL); + + free(rowPtrs); + + png_destroy_write_struct(&strct, &info); + + return ENCODE_PNG_RESULT_OK; +} |
